Lime Bike hopes to provide a new option for transit and mobility share that would resemble an electric golf cart.
Lime Bike is making an electric enclosed vehicle that would drive in normal traffic. "Lime, a company that runs sharing services for scooters, pedal bikes and e-bikes, is developing a new type of vehicle known internally as a 'transit pod,'" Joshua Brustein reports for Bloomberg. These pods, which may end up having three or four wheels, would be about the size of a golf cart and park on the street with cars.
Lime is pitching the vehicles as smaller more efficient alternatives to normal private cars. "Customers would access the pods through a sharing service available in the company’s app, seeing them as another transportation option alongside scooters and electric and pedal bicycles," Brustein writes.
